what is wrong with the link? vfs alone submit south africa application form in nigeria. and it takes 5working days to have your visa processed, so why is your own taking close to 3wks. talking about documents needed.

@jeffchat once you have your invitation letter and your statement of account, if you don't have that you could just apply for someone to write a sponsorship letter for you and provide his/her statement of account, and your flight schedule with visa fee. am sure if you have this documents, your application is liable to be granted. you can easily track your passport via vfs. its easier doing it yourself, you sure wouldn't be spending 20,00naira. because the visa fee is just 17,600naira but they would charge you 400naira for text messages, so you would be paying 18,000naira. if you are lucky to have someone send you invitation letter. then go ahead and process stuffs yourself.

@larryshow4 , South Africa Visa is no longer 5days oooh. I went to renew my own Passport myself for a 1year visa as my 6months visa sticker has been expired since like 2years ago this month of August 2011. The VFS Staff told me that South Africa Embassy no longer issue Visas At the Stipulated time the once indicate on this website: http://www.vfsglobal.com/southafrica/nigeria/guidetoprocessingtimesandwithdrawals.html.

Once you apply, they would send you a text that very day, informing you that your Application has been Forwarded to the South Africa High Commission Lagos. They also told me there that they are now operating like UK embassy, that once they have finally processed your application, they would send you a text to inform you as they did when you first submitted. I hear also that the process takes even more than three weeks to one month. And I have submitted my Passport now going to like a little over 2weeks and I have been checking and the website keep telling me that it has been forwarded to S.A High Commission. So that Nakita guy is not a scam, he is sure of what he is saying regarding the processing time.

Things has changed, they only did all those shortening of time to attract customers, as of 5years ago, South Africa took like 1month and 1 week to stamp 3months Visa. And I am sure they have gone back to their old system, so if any one is intending to apply for urgent business, conference trip purpose, then he should use a trusted agent that can guarantee him the Visa within 1 or two weeks.
